2. A company makes parts for a machine. The lengths of the parts must be within certain limits or they will be rejected. A large

number of parts were measured and the mean and standard deviation were calculated as 3.1 m and 0.005 m respectively. Assuming this data is normally distributed and 99.7% of the parts were accepted, what are the limits?

Assuming the given data is normally distributed and 99.7% of the parts were accepted, the limits will be; <u><em>Between 3.085 m and 3.115 m</em></u>

We are given;

Sample mean; x' = 3.1 m

Standard deviation; σ = 0.005 m

Percentage of parts accepted = 99.7%

According to the Empirical Rule, it states that 99.7% of data observed following a normal distribution will lie within 3 standard deviations of the mean.

Thus, the limits will be;

Interval = x' ± 3σ

Interval limit = 3.1 ± (3 × 0.005)

Interval limit = 3.1 ± 0.015

Interval limit = (3.1 - 0.015), (3 + 0.015)

Interval limit = (3.085, 3.115)

in the midnight temperature in Johannesburg is -5°c and in Durban it is 13°c. how much higher is Durban temperature?​
Blababa [14]

Answer:

18°c

Explanation:

Midnight temperature in Johannesburg = -5°c

Midnight temperature in Durban = 13°c

Now we want to find how much higher the temperature in Durban is above the temperature in Johannesburg. We do this by finding the difference between the temperature in Durban and the temperature in Johannesburg .

So,

Difference between the temperature in Durban and the temperature in Johannesburg = 13 - (-5) = 18°c
